1989 Fiat Uno vs. 1999 Suzuki Vitara

To start off, 1999 Suzuki Vitara is newer by 10 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1989 Fiat Uno.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1989 Fiat Uno would be higher. At 1,590 cc (4 cylinders), 1999 Suzuki Vitara is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1989 Fiat Uno (118 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 41 more horse power than 1999 Suzuki Vitara. (77 HP @ 5350 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1989 Fiat Uno should accelerate faster than 1999 Suzuki Vitara.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1999 Suzuki Vitara weights approximately 80 kg more than 1989 Fiat Uno.

Because 1999 Suzuki Vitara is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1989 Fiat Uno.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1999 Suzuki Vitara will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1989 Fiat Uno (161 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 35 more torque (in Nm) than 1999 Suzuki Vitara. (126 Nm @ 3100 RPM). This means 1989 Fiat Uno will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1999 Suzuki Vitara.

Compare all specifications:

1989 Fiat Uno 1999 Suzuki Vitara
Make Fiat Suzuki
Model Uno Vitara
Year Released 1989 1999
Body Type Hatchback SUV
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1372 cc 1590 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 118 HP 77 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 5350 RPM
Torque 161 Nm 126 Nm
Torque RPM 3500 RPM 3100 RPM
Engine Bore Size 80.5 mm 75 mm
Engine Stroke Size 67.4 mm 90 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 7.9:1 8.9:1
Top Speed 200 km/hour 145 km/hour
Drive Type Front 4WD
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 3 doors 3 doors
Vehicle Weight 930 kg 1010 kg
Vehicle Length 3700 mm 4040 mm
Vehicle Width 1570 mm 1640 mm
Vehicle Height 1410 mm 1710 mm
Wheelbase Size 2370 mm 2210 mm
